This is a whole-site role supporting a busy daytime café alongside a large events and hospitality operation. You will oversee service for daily visitors, meetings and conferences, private dinners and full-venue hire events. The venue also hosts evening and seasonal events such as Burns Night, Christmas parties and the Edinburgh Fringe, along with sleepovers and group bookings for schools, scouts and corporate groups. Events range from small meetings to large functions of up to 550 guests, with August being a particularly busy period.
